Output 866508fd6c89858d718cb9b2d5c1d0ef414056f3b6caf1630ad9590a1c85b865:0

value
2525781
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c53ae2d57a1553e8ff458e1cc6b9350966e6d8c4 OP_EQUAL
address
3KfsaowodaLcNMM4VjR4DDL1vZXK7Pfomo
transaction
866508fd6c89858d718cb9b2d5c1d0ef414056f3b6caf1630ad9590a1c85b865
spent
true